Requirements in Fairbanks
To qualify for a personal loan in Fairbanks, you will typically need a government-issued ID, proof of income, bank statements, and a Social Security number.
Lenders in Fairbanks prefer borrowers with stable employment history; however, some online lenders accept alternative income sources.
Alaska Regulations
Alaska has strict usury laws protecting consumers from predatory lending.
- Usury Limit: 10% above Federal Reserve discount rate
- Payday Lending: Legal, max $500

Borrowing Tips for Fairbanks
- Compare at least three personal loan offers before committing; even a 1% rate difference can save hundreds in interest.
- Check your credit report for errors before applying; fixing mistakes can boost your score and lower your rate.
- Consider a co-signer if your credit is borderline; a qualified co-signer can significantly improve your approval odds and rate.
